Thiruvanmiyur Beach is situated in the south in Chennai in Tamil Nadu and is an upcoming tourist place. The beach is a popular hang out place with youngsters and college going people.
The beach stretches one kilometer to the east coast road which leads to Mahabalipuram and the Arabindo Ashram in Pondicherry. One can come to the beach to watch the sunrise early in the morning or the sunset late in the evening.
There are several places of attractions in the area such as the Marundeeswarar Temple dedicated to Lord Shiva, Kalakshetra a popular cultural development center, the Tidel Park or IT park, the Theyagaraja and Jayanthi theaters on LB road and more.
The Italian and Indian restaurants near the beach add to the attraction for visitors who come to the beach. The beach is easily accessible by the Metropolitan Transport Corporation buses which has an extensive bus terminal.
